Understanding Franchise Investment and Fees

Before diving into a franchise, it's vital to understand the initial investment and ongoing fees associated with running a franchise. These costs can vary significantly depending on the brand, location, and market conditions.

Initial Investment Breakdown

  • Franchise Fee: Most franchises require an upfront franchise fee, which typically ranges from $20,000 to $50,000.
  • Startup Costs: Additional costs for equipment, signage, and initial inventory can add another $100,000 or more.
  • Real Estate Expenses: Leasing a space often requires a security deposit and upfront rent, depending on the location.
  • Working Capital: It's crucial to have enough funds to cover operating expenses for the first few months.

Ongoing Fees

  • Royalties: Most franchises charge a percentage of gross sales, typically around 5% to 7%.
  • Advertising Fees: Contributions to national or regional advertising funds, often around 2% of sales.

Training and Support: Your Roadmap to Success

One of the significant advantages of choosing a franchise over starting an independent business is the support system in place. Most franchise companies offer comprehensive training programs designed to equip you with the necessary skills to run your operation successfully.

Types of Training Provided

  • Initial Training: This usually takes place at the franchise headquarters or a designated training site, covering everything from food preparation to customer service.
  • Ongoing Training: Franchisors often provide additional training sessions to keep franchise owners updated on new products or operational procedures.
  • Field Support: Many franchises assign a representative to assist you during the early stages of your business and beyond.

Market Outlook: The Time to Invest is Now

The food service industry is on a steady growth trajectory, driven by changing consumer preferences and economic factors. Understanding the market dynamics can help you make informed decisions about your franchise investment.

Current Trends Shaping the Industry

  • Health Consciousness: There is an increasing demand for healthier food options, with many consumers gravitating towards franchises that offer nutritious choices.
  • Technology Integration: The use of online ordering systems, app integrations, and contactless payments has become essential.
  • Sustainability: Eco-friendly practices are gaining traction, with many franchises implementing sustainable sourcing and packaging.

Steps to Launch Your Franchise

Starting your franchise journey can be exciting yet challenging. By following a structured approach, you can set yourself up for success.

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Research Franchises: Identify brands that align with your interests and market demands. Consider franchises with strong support systems and proven track records.
  2. Evaluate Financials: Assess your financial situation and determine how much you can invest. Review the franchise disclosure document (FDD) carefully.
  3. Visit Existing Locations: Speak with existing franchisees to understand their experiences and challenges. This firsthand insight can be invaluable.
  4. Finalize Your Business Plan: Outline your operational strategy, marketing approaches, and financial projections.
  5. Secure Financing: Explore financing options, including loans and grants tailored for franchisees.
  6. Sign the Franchise Agreement: Understand the terms and conditions thoroughly before committing.
  7. Prepare for Opening: Follow the franchise’s pre-opening checklist, ensuring all systems and supplies are in place for a successful launch.
